Learn more at https://www.jnj.com/innovative-medicine The Director, New Products & Business Development will lead cross-functional US Integrated Strategy Teams and Launch Readiness to accelerate Johnson & Johnson Innovative Medicines' leadership in Neuroscience. This position reports to the Therapeutic Area Lead Neuroscience (TAL) and now sits as a part of the US Commercial organization reporting up through the President of Neuroscience.

Responsibilities

  • New Product Strategy & Launch Readiness: Lead US Integrated Strategy Team (IST) to provide input into global compound strategy and advise Launch Readiness Team (LRT) as a core team member.
  • Represent the US on the Global Commercial Team (GCT) to provide input to the Global Commercial Strategy Organization (GCSO).
  • Partner with GCSO on pipeline assets to ensure commercial insight drives clinical development plans
  • Lead US strategic planning including positioning, value proposition, Go-To-Market strategy, and inform US label planning, competitive vision, TPP, and value proposition for products going through the investment governance process.
  • Develop early market-shaping strategies including unbranded market development strategy, evidence generation, and KOL engagement.
  • Collaborate with US NPBD Analytics to develop customer-insight-based forecasts and valuations to inform stage-gate decisions.
  • Lead early launch planning to shape thinking and ensure project deliverables are current and relevant; identifies gaps, risks, and potential impact to timelines.
  • Owns governance (Launch Challenge Sessions & Launch Readiness Reviews) for Launch Readiness Teams leveraging the Launch Excellence guidance document, tools & resources.
  • Advises launch readiness team members on Launch Excellence Framework resources and providing feedback to shape continuous improvement of the Launch Excellence framework.
  • Lead US strategic planning, including positioning, value proposition, and informing US label planning.
  • Business Development: Lead US input to select BD opportunities, including evaluation of competitive landscape, opportunity and required product attributes.
